What is Spironolactone?

Aldactone 50 mg is a medication containing spironolactone, used for various conditions including fluid retention and high blood pressure. This oral tablet helps manage symptoms by promoting diuresis and balancing electrolytes.

What is Spironolactone used for?

Aldactone 50 mg is commonly used to treat conditions related to fluid retention, such as edema caused by heart failure, liver cirrhosis, or kidney disease. It is also prescribed for managing high blood pressure. Spironolactone works by blocking aldosterone, a hormone that regulates salt and water balance, thereby reducing excess fluid in the body. People often ask, 'What is Aldactone used for?' and the answer includes its role in managing these fluid-related conditions.

What are the side effects of Spironolactone?

Common effects of Aldactone 50 mg may include increased urination, dizziness, and fatigue. Some users might experience changes in electrolyte levels, such as low potassium. It's important to stay hydrated and monitor for any unusual symptoms while taking this medication.

What precautions apply to Spironolactone?

Aldactone 50 mg should be handled with care, especially for individuals with kidney or liver issues. Regular monitoring of potassium levels is advised. Avoid excessive salt intake and stay hydrated. Consult a healthcare provider before starting or stopping this medication.

What does Spironolactone interact with?

Aldactone 50 mg may interact with certain medications, including other diuretics, ACE inhibitors, and NSAIDs. Alcohol can enhance the effects of spironolactone, leading to increased dizziness or drowsiness. Always inform your healthcare provider about all medications and supplements you are taking.
